TYPES OF CCTV SYSTEMS

Analogue Equipment - Can have a multi-camera installation to record all areas of your property, both externally and internally. Digital video recorders (DVR's are used for storing the recorded video footage and images, and viewing remotely can be accomplished on a tablet, smartphone or computer by connecting it to the net. If inspection by the police is necessary, video footage can quickly be transferred over to a CD/DVD or USB stick. These do not need an internet connection to function, as they are basically designed to be independent systems, and can be used in that way if this is all that's needed. For added convenience and accessibility, it's worth considering a CCTV system with remote viewing capabilities, which can provide you with real-time access to your property's footage from anyplace with access to the internet.

IP Systems - The cameras can be linked to a local intranet, a wide area network or via the internet to provide monitoring and recording. Each CCTV camera has got its own unique IP address and connects to a specific gateway on a DVR or computer system. IP cctv systems have one huge benefit in that they are able to stream live video and pictures to your smartphone, and store this data in a distant location, preventing the possibility of intruder deletion. To prevent unwelcome individuals from viewing the recorded footage, security and encryption has to be perfectly set up.

Cloud Systems - By using an encrypted secure gateway, these CCTV systems record images and video footage onto a "cloud-based" storage location. In spite of this seemingly big advantage, it's also possible to use "cloud" technology with both IP and analogue security systems. Cloud recording usually comes with a monthly or annual fee which will be determined by the amount of space required on the servers and whether or not you need remote monitoring.

LIGHTING FOR CAMERAS

Night time vision by means of infrared LED's usually comes as standard on the vast majority of CCTV systems. The images recorded by an infrared may be of a fractionally poorer resolution than that of normal daylight and they'll also always be in black and white because of the nature of low light recording equipment. If you discover your night vision resolution is too low for your requirements, it may be possible to put in special lamps that create a natural light source which is more appropriate for your camera system. Such specialist lighting can also be programmed to come on only when the camera detects movement in its vicinity, and when linked to a CCTV system these lights provide a natural looking light source.

As with any form of security lights they should not be directed where they can blind the drivers of vehicles on nearby roads, or shine directly onto adjoining gardens.

CCTV - THE LAW

Systems that monitor or record your property and outside areas aren't covered by the 2018 Data Protection Act unless they capture any areas of public, or neighbour's property; no matter how small the captured area may be. This doesn't mean that they are illegal to use, it just means that any recordings you make are subject to the regulations.

The Information Commissioner's Office can provide advice on the regulations in regards to the monitoring and recording of public or neighbouring areas, which includes precise guidelines regarding notices to passers-by of your use of CCTV. You can make certain all legal requirements are met by using an experienced CCTV service in Aldwick for the installing of your CCTV system.

Planning permission for CCTV cameras placed on the exterior of your home will need to be checked if you are mounting them on a listed building, you live in a conservation area, you live in a national park or you are in a place of special scientific interest. Planning permission for the majority of other houses in Aldwick won't be required if they are sited at least 2.5 metres above the ground and they do not jut out more than one metre from your external wall.

STANDARDS, ACCREDITATION, TRAINING AND PROFESSIONAL MEMBERSHIPS

You should ensure that any CCTV camera system that you put in around your home and property in Aldwick, comes up to the British Standard BS EN 62676 which pertains to this type of security equipment. It specifies minimum functional and performance requirements for CCTV systems and offers a useful framework for users, shoppers and contractors. Although you do not have to put in CCTV cameras with the British Standards kitemark, you might not have any recourse if it does not meet up with your expectations and isn't of the reliability and quality that you envisioned.

The security industry is well regulated and a certified CCTV company ought to have membership to a trade organisation, or be affiliated to at least one trusted security association. The main ones are:

The Security Institute - In terms of security contractors in the UK, the Security Institute is the largest of all the industry associations. It promotes and supports best working practices, professional competence and setting the highest possible standards in security for all of its membership, of which it has more than four thousand five hundred affiliates from all aspects of the security industry.

Secure By Design - SBD (Secured by Design) is the government and police security initiative which works to improve the security of buildings and their locality to provide safe places to visit, shop, live and work. SBD partner with a wide range of designers, installers, architects and builders all around the country, to enhance the security of both residential and commercial properties.

The British Security Industry Association - This is one of the largest trade organisations in Great Britain's security industry. Every signed up member of the BSIA has to be vetted and meet the ISO 9000 regulations, British Standards for security installations, and follow all Codes of Practice for the industry.

The National Security Inspectorate - This independent trade organisation only acknowledges top quality companies in the security and fire safety sector. Obtaining membership isn't simple, and prospective companies must demonstrate their ability to design, install and maintain CCTV equipment and security systems. Evidence also need to be provided in relation to; personal and company liability insurances, equipment calibration and maintenance and employee training and vetting, in addition to showing that their company premises are up to security industry standards. In the UK and EU, it is widely recognised as the highest possible standard by police forces, insurance providers and fire & rescue services.

Will CCTV Reduce the Cost of my Home Insurance?

This is a question that we are regularly asked, and sadly the answer is usually "No". A few insurance providers may offer a tiny discount if you have CCTV installed, but normally only when backed up by a burglar alarm. Unless an intruder alarm is professionally installed and monitored, which is obviously the priciest option, many home insurance providers will still be reluctant to give you a discount.

CCTV Insurance Costs Aldwick

Essentially, what level of contents insurance you require, your postcode and the property value, are the main factors that set the amount of insurance you pay. In relation to insurance, the predominant factor is actually the current crime rate in your area of Aldwick.

If you consider this from the insurance company's perspective, they might be wondering why you're installing CCTV in the first place, because the fact remains that the majority of houses in Aldwick have yet to install cameras. This could even be regarded as an increased risk by insurers, because perhaps there has been a crime surge in your part of Aldwick, and that's why you are investing in CCTV.

When all is said and done, the real reasons for CCTV installation ought to be that it supplies evidence in case of an offence or break-in, it discourages criminals and it boosts your feeling of security.

Night Vision CCTV Cameras

What is Night Vision CCTV? - Night vision CCTV is a type of security camera that uses infrared technology for providing video surveillance in low light or complete darkness. The cameras have an infrared light source that lights up the area being recorded and records video using an image sensor. This enables the camera to generate clear images even in conditions with minimal ambient light. The captured video can then be viewed on a monitor, or stored for later use.

Night vision CCTV cameras come in various types including analog and digital, and can be combined with a larger surveillance system. These cameras use infrared technology to detect heat signatures in the environment and generate a discernible image, even in complete darkness. The IR LED lights on the cameras emit low levels of light, which is not visible to the human eye, but enables the camera to see in the dark. Night vision CCTV cameras have different ranges of visibility, which is generally measured in metres, and depends on the camera's IR LED lights and lens. Some cameras have also got adjustable IR levels to optimise the image quality in different lighting conditions. The recorded footage can be stored locally on a digital video recorder (DVR) or in the cloud for remote access and viewing.

Dummy CCTV Cameras

If you do not wish to go to the extent of having CCTV installed or cannot afford the cost of a full-blown security system, you could perhaps consider putting up a few dummy/fake CCTV cameras to help deter thieves or criminal activity. You can benefit from having dummy/fake CCTV cameras installed, whether you are a householder or a business owner in Aldwick, and obviously when compared with the real thing, they are substantially cheaper. These days, the fake CCTV cameras that are available to buy are incredibly realistic, and to the untrained eye, are hard to distinguish from the genuine product.

Dummy CCTV Cameras Aldwick (PO21)

I have often seen claims that a career criminal will not be duped by a phony device and that dummy CCTV is only likely to discourage the opportunistic intruder. Nevertheless, a dummy CCTV camera is much better than no camera at all, and will most certainly make your property less attractive than a totally unprotected one. And, when you consider the point that a fair proportion of crimes committed in Aldwick are indeed opportunist, the benefits are plainly obvious.

The vast majority of criminals in Aldwick, or anyplace else in the UK, love a property that is easy to break into, and if you can make them think twice about targeting your home or premises, there's a pretty good chance that they will look elsewhere for easier pickings.

Ranging in price from just £6 for simple internal units up to £40 or even more for elaborate exterior versions, fake CCTV cameras can be purchased in all styles and sizes.
